Establishing a connection with a potential client is crucial at any stage of the sales process. Students at this stage may have experienced difficulty with a variety of subjects; therefore, it is crucial to boost their self-esteem before beginning coaching. However, I prefer to talk to the student and/or parent before to setting up sessions (s). We collaborate on a customized strategy for them. In this activity, students write an in-depth analysis of their current predicament and ideal outcome. We then determine what has to be done and how to go about carrying out the strategy so that the desired outcomes materialize. While the specifics of the plan will vary from student to student, it is common for there to be provisions made for communicating with the student before and after sessions so that progress can be monitored.

Verify if your potential teacher enjoys teaching and the process itself. Teaching is a serious endeavor, so it's crucial to choose a mentor who understands and accepts the necessity of the inevitable growing pains that will inevitably occur. The student should read the material, underline key points, and make a list of the topics with which they are having trouble before deciding on a tutor. This will help the learner get more out of the tutoring session.
